Binary data is written in hexadecimal. For example, when creating a graphic for a website, colors are represented by six hexadec

imal digits. Each hexadecimal digit represents an amount of a color. White is represented by which of the following values in the red-green- blue (RGB) system?
a.0000FF
b.FF0000
c.000000
d.FFFFFF

Answer:

D. FFFFFF

Explanation:

The hexadecimal numbering system has 16 digits in its numbering system. The number in hexadecimal are 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, A, B, C, D, E and F.

The RGB is a color scheme used in monitor or screen of computer system. It represents the red, green and blue combination in the tube in cathode Ray tube television.

The values of each colors in the color scheme is represented by two hexadecimal digits to make six hexadecimal digits to represent a color.

A black is represented by all zero values of each color, that is;

Black : (RGB) #000000

While, white is represented with the highest values of each colors.

White : (RGB) #FFFFFF.
